阿姆斯特丹服务器支持自动化部署吗?一文看懂
随着全球业务上云与分布式部署的发展,越来越多的站长、企业和开发者在选择海外机房时,会把能否支持自动化部署作为重要考量。本文从技术原理、常见应用场景、实现方式与优势对比,以及购买时的实务建议四个维度,全面解析位于阿姆斯特丹的服务器是否支持自动化部署,以及如何在实际项目中高效落地。
引言:为什么关注阿姆斯特丹服务器的自动化部署能力
阿姆斯特丹作为欧洲重要的互联网枢纽,网络互联性好、带宽资源充足,且地理位置对于覆盖欧洲多国和中东、非洲部分地区延迟表现优越。对于需要在欧洲地区稳定交付内容或提供服务的企业,选择阿姆斯特丹的海外服务器或欧洲服务器,是常见且合理的选择。
但购买服务器只是第一步,持续交付和运维效率更依赖于是否能实现自动化部署:从基础镜像构建、配置管理、应用发布到监控报警,自动化可以大幅降低人为错误和上线时间。
阿姆斯特丹服务器自动化部署的原理与常用技术栈
自动化部署本质上是通过可编排、可复现的流程,把“从裸机/镜像到可用服务”这条路径变成代码和配置。对阿姆斯特丹服务器而言,常用的关键组件包括:
- 基础镜像与镜像构建:使用 Packer 等工具构建预配置的操作系统镜像,包含安全补丁、基础依赖和通用配置,减少首台配置时间。
- 基础设施即代码(IaC):通过 Terraform、CloudFormation(云平台专用)等,声明式创建网络、子网、负载均衡、实例、磁盘和安全组等资源,做到可审计和一致性。
- 配置管理:Ansible、SaltStack、Chef、Puppet 等用于对操作系统和中间件进行最终配置,常配合 SSH key 和无密码执行。
- 容器与编排:Docker + Kubernetes(K8s)是现代应用部署主流,能极大提高环境一致性,减少“开发环境-生产环境”偏差。
- CI/CD 管道:Jenkins、GitLab CI、GitHub Actions、Drone 等,负责自动化构建、测试、镜像推送与发布策略(蓝绿、滚动更新、金丝雀)。
- 初始化脚本与云元数据:使用 cloud-init 或云厂商的 user-data,实现实例首次启动时的自动配置与拉取部署脚本。
- API 调用与 Webhook:通过提供商的 API(例如创建快照、扩容、查询 IP)实现更精细的自动化操作,结合 Git webhook 触发自动发布。
阿姆斯特丹服务器常见的部署流程示例
案例:在阿姆斯特丹部署一个 Web 服务的典型自动化流程:
- 用 Terraform 创建虚拟机、VPC、负载均衡与防火墙规则。
- 通过 Packer 预先构建包含基本依赖的镜像。
- 实例启动时执行 cloud-init,拉取 Ansible playbook 并完成应用配置。
- CI/CD 在代码提交后自动构建镜像并推送到私有镜像仓库,通知集群进行滚动更新。
- 通过监控(Prometheus + Alertmanager)与日志聚合(ELK/EFK)实现可观测性与告警自动化。
应用场景:谁需要在阿姆斯特丹实现自动化部署
- 面向欧洲市场的内容分发或 SaaS 服务商,需要低延迟与高可用的欧洲服务器。
- 多区域部署的企业,需要把阿姆斯特丹作为欧洲节点,与香港服务器、美国服务器、东京或首尔节点协同,形成多活或灾备体系。
- 对合规和数据主权有特定要求的客户,利用欧洲的机房满足 GDPR 等合规性约束,同时用自动化实现审计与可追溯性。
- 中大型网站与平台,需要通过自动化快速扩缩容并保证部署一致性,常结合香港VPS、美国VPS 等轻量实例进行区域化布局。
阿姆斯特丹服务器在自动化部署方面的优势与挑战
优势
- 成熟的网络互联与带宽资源:对欧洲内外访问延迟和吞吐有明显优势,适合高并发场景。
- 良好的 API 与脚本支持:主流服务商通常提供完善的 REST/API 接口,可与 Terraform、Ansible 等工具无缝集成。
- 合规与地理分布优势:适合需要在欧洲存储数据或就近服务欧洲用户的业务。
- 便于多区多云策略:可与美国服务器、日本服务器、韩国服务器、新加坡服务器等形成全球分布式架构,降低单点风险。
挑战与注意点
- 网络与防火墙策略复杂性:跨国访问、IP 白名单与中间件需精细化配置。
- 合规与审计要求:尤其涉及欧洲用户数据时,需要考虑 GDPR,自动化流程中要保留变更记录与审计日志。
- 镜像与依赖管理:跨区域同步镜像与软件包(如 apt/yum 镜像)可能导致部署速度差异,需要设置本地缓存或私有仓库。
- 成本与延迟权衡:选择阿姆斯特丹服务器时要考虑带宽计费、跨区域数据传输费用与延迟需求,特别是与香港服务器或美国VPS 协同时。
与其他区域(香港、美国、日本、韩国、新加坡)自动化部署的对比
在自动化部署能力上,不同地区主要差异体现在网络延迟、互联成本、合规与可用的生态服务:
- 香港服务器/香港VPS:更适合覆盖亚洲尤其大中华区。自动化工具同样支持,但需注意国际出口带宽与延迟到欧洲的差异。
- 美国服务器/美国VPS:生态服务丰富(CDN、托管数据库等),对美洲用户友好。跨地区自动化常用异地镜像与 CI/CD 的多区域部署策略。
- 日本服务器/韩国服务器:面向日韩用户延迟最优,适配亚洲特定合规与语言环境。
- 新加坡服务器:覆盖东南亚优选点,网络到亚太其他点通常稳定。
总体而言,自动化工具本身具有跨区域通用性,但要根据目标用户分布和合规性选择最合适的机房并做相应的网络与镜像优化。
选购建议:如何为自动化部署选择阿姆斯特丹服务器
- 确认 API 与自动化接口:购买前确认供应商是否提供完善的 API、快照、镜像管理与控制台的自动化能力,方便 Terraform/Ansible 集成。
- 考虑镜像与私有仓库布局:若使用容器或预构建镜像,建议在阿姆斯特丹设置私有镜像仓库或在 CI 中使用区域缓存以降低部署时延。
- 设计多区域灾备:结合香港服务器、美国服务器或新加坡服务器设计主备或多活架构,使用 DNS 负载均衡和全球负载均衡服务。
- 安全与密钥管理:统一管理 SSH key、API key,并通过 Vault 或 KMS 管理敏感凭证,自动化流程中避免明文凭证。
- 监控与自动化运维:部署自动伸缩策略、自动化快照与备份方案,结合告警自动化脚本实现故障自愈。
- 小规模试点再扩展:先在阿姆斯特丹做小规模自动化部署试点,验证镜像、网络与 CI/CD 流程,再推广到生产级大规模环境。
实操建议与常见问题排查
在实践中常见问题及应对:
- 部署脚本失败:检查 cloud-init 日志(/var/log/cloud-init.log)、Ansible 执行输出,确认网络与 DNS 是否可达。
- 镜像不同步导致版本不一致:使用 Packer + 私有镜像仓库并对镜像进行版本打标与回滚策略。
- 跨区域网络慢:考虑使用 CDN、建立专线或优化 MTU 与 TCP 参数,并在 CI 中使用并行推送策略。
- 自动伸缩不可用:确保伸缩触发器所依赖的监控指标和 IAM 权限配置正确。
总结:阿姆斯特丹服务器完全支持自动化部署,并且在欧洲网络互联、合规性以及全球多点协同部署中具有显著优势。关键在于选择支持 API 与镜像管理的服务提供商,设计完善的 IaC 与 CI/CD 流程,并结合监控与安全策略实现端到端的自动化运维。对于需要覆盖欧洲市场的站长、开发者与企业用户,阿姆斯特丹机房是一个值得纳入多区域架构的节点。
如果您需要进一步了解后浪云在欧洲的产品与技术支持,可访问后浪云官网了解详情:后浪云。有关欧洲节点的具体服务器选型与购买信息,请查看我们的欧洲服务器页面:欧洲服务器。
